As a person that doesn’t scare very easily, Slendrina: The Cellar really peaked my interest. The terrifying ghost creature with devilish red eyes really resonated with my inner child. I was entirely afraid to turn around at that point fearing the appearance of Slendrina. I was genuinely frightened by the first encounter with Slendrina, her face pale white and scrawny body floating just steps away from you. This is intentional as the screams of Slendrina will be sure to knock you back in your chair. The player is enticed to inch closer and closer to the screen by the eerie soundtrack that is almost difficult to hear. The restricted visibility of the player’s small flashlight creates suspenseful tension as anyone or anything could be at the end of a corridor or the back of a room. Slendrina: The Cellar immediately draws players in with lighting and audio effects. The open world environment in this indie title gives the player the ultimate freedom to explore the space in their own unique way. Slendrina: The Cellar is a new horror title combining retro game mechanics with an intense modern 3D experience.
